Output eecb5b7de6ada6c5caa83e59ca2a1051922e37d2f7f3eb98b6b74803c41f9c01:0

value
629245215
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 536ffa992491508dca0354e52f32a3a7a679a53a OP_EQUALVERIFY OP_CHECKSIG
address
18cBEMRxXHqzWWCxZNtU91F5sbUNKhL5PX
transaction
eecb5b7de6ada6c5caa83e59ca2a1051922e37d2f7f3eb98b6b74803c41f9c01
confirmations
203975
spent
true